Austo1 Posted February 12, 2015 Author Report Posted February 12, 2015 G'day Brian Unfortunately the blades are long gone, generally seperated because the owners didn't realise the future value of the koshirae and tassels back then, however one was seperated because the purchaser was a Militaria Collector and not a Sword collector. He knew nothing about swords and didn't bother to buy the accompanying blade in shira saya. It is the one with the dark leather combat cover attributed to Lt. general Ozaki Yoshiharu. The koshirae was purchased at the Ozaki estate sale in November 2003 in Chiba prefecture. I presume that each would have a similiar story to explain how and why they were seperated.
